A sassy alter ego. A chance encounter. A lasting love.
Genesis was at the top of her modeling career with everyone wanting to be her. To the world she had the perfect life and more money than she could spend in a lifetime. What no one knew was how unhappy she was. With her mother wanting to live her dreams through her daughter, Genesis had no choice than to flee from her tight clutches. She didn’t expect to meet the man of her dreams or fall in love only to return home alone with a little secret.
All Lucas Flynn Ashford wanted was to spend the last few days as a single man in peace before he entered into a loveless marriage arranged by his parents. Taking a trip to Paris seemed ideal since the city held good memories for him. He didn’t expect he would meet and fall in love with the woman of his dreams. How was he supposed to leave the woman he loves behind to marry one he didn’t?
A Love at first sight and second chance at love novel.
